Mrs. Petal has just lost her husband of 60 years. You find her in her room, yelling at his picture, at the pictures of their children and grandchildren, and at the Bible in her hand. It is clear to you that she is very angry and upset.
 
  As the LPN in charge, you should
  a. Check the medication log to see if she can have something for agitation
  b. Stay with her and allow her to be angry at the situation
  c. Call the physician for a restraint order
  d. Call her family members

Answer to Question 1

B
Anger is a stage in the grieving process. It is normal and healthy to be angry. By staying with Mrs. Petal, you are allowing her to vent her anger and remain safe. It would be inappropriate to medicate her (response A) or to restrain her (response C). Being angry shows that she understands her loss and its consequences.

Answer to Question 2

B
Renal stones (response B) do not contribute to incontinence. Delirium, restricted mobility, infection, and pharmaceutical or psychological concerns contribute to incontinence.

The term bacteria was devised in the 19th century by German biologist Ferdinand Cohn. He based it on the Greek word "bakterion" meaning a small rod or staff. Cohn is considered to be the father of modern bacteriology.

An identified risk factor for osteoporosis is the intake of excessive amounts of vitamin A. Dietary intake of approximately double the recommended daily amount of vitamin A, by women, has been shown to reduce bone mineral density and increase the chances for hip fractures compared with women who consumed the recommended daily amount (or less) of vitamin A.
